203314P.pdf   12/15/2021  United States  v.  Edward Raiburn
   U.S. Court of Appeals Case No:  20-3314
   U.S. District Court for the Southern District of Iowa - Central   
[PUBLISHED] [Smith, Author, with Wollman and Loken, Circuit Judges] Criminal case - Sentencing. In this conviction involving production of child pornography the district court did not err in imposing a two-level enhancement under Guidelines Sec. 2G2.1(b)(2)(A) for an offense involving the commission of a sexual act or sexual contact or in imposing two-level enhancement under Guidelines Sec. 2G21.(b)(6)(B)(ii) for use of a computer to solicit participation with a minor in sexually explicit conduct.
